织梦DedeCMS友情链接样式修改及优化:全面指南57
织梦(DedeCMS)作为一款流行的开源CMS系统,其默认的友情链接样式往往不够美观,也难以与网站整体风格协调统一。很多站长希望能够自定义友情链接的样式,使其更符合网站设计,提升用户体验,并间接提升SEO效果。本文将详细讲解如何修改织梦系统友情链接样式,并提供一些优化建议,帮助你打造更专业的网站。
一、理解织梦友情链接的结构
在开始修改之前,我们需要了解织梦友情链接的存储和显示机制。织梦系统通常将友情链接信息存储在数据库的`dede_flink`表中。 `dede_flink` 表包含了链接名称、链接地址、链接LOGO等信息。 而友情链接的显示则由模板文件控制,通常位于 `/templets/你的模板名/` 或类似路径下。找到这个文件是修改样式的第一步。
二、修改友情链接样式的方法
修改织梦友情链接样式主要有两种方法:修改模板文件和使用CSS样式表。推荐优先使用CSS样式表,因为这更符合网站开发规范,也更易于维护。
1. 修改模板文件 ():
直接修改模板文件 `` 是最直接的方法,但这种方法不推荐,因为它会随着织梦系统升级而丢失修改。修改模板文件需要一定的HTML和织梦标签知识。例如,你可能会看到类似这样的代码:```html
{dede:flink type='text' row='24'}
{/dede:flink}
```
你可以通过修改``标签的样式,或者添加其他HTML标签来改变链接的排版。但这种方法不够灵活,且难以维护。建议仅在不得已的情况下采用。
2. 使用CSS样式表:
这是推荐的方法。通过CSS样式表,你可以更方便地控制友情链接的样式,并且不会影响到核心代码。具体步骤如下:
找到合适的CSS选择器: 你需要找到 `` 文件中用于显示友情链接的HTML元素,例如 `ul`、`li`、`a` 等标签。观察这些标签的类名或ID,这些将作为你的CSS选择器的目标。
创建或修改CSS样式表: 打开你的网站样式表文件 (通常是 `` 或类似名称),添加或修改CSS规则来控制友情链接的样式。例如:
```css
/* 友情链接列表样式 */
#friendlink ul {
list-style: none; /* 去除默认列表符号 */
padding: 0;
margin: 0;
}
#friendlink li {
display: inline-block; /* 将链接横向排列 */
margin: 0 10px; /* 设置链接之间的间距 */
}
#friendlink a {
text-decoration: none; /* 去除下划线 */
color: #333; /* 设置链接颜色 */
padding: 5px 10px; /* 设置链接内边距 */
border: 1px solid #ccc; /* 设置链接边框 */
border-radius: 5px; /* 设置链接圆角 */
}
#friendlink a:hover {
color: #007bff; /* 设置鼠标悬停时的颜色 */
background-color: #f0f0f0; /* 设置鼠标悬停时的背景颜色 */
}
```
你需要根据自己的网站设计调整这些CSS规则。
在模板中引入CSS样式: 确保你的 `` 文件正确地引入了你的CSS样式表。
三、友情链接样式优化建议
除了基本的样式修改,还可以进行一些优化,提升用户体验和SEO效果:
响应式设计: 确保你的友情链接样式在不同屏幕尺寸下都能正常显示。
合理布局: 避免友情链接过多,影响页面加载速度和用户体验。可以考虑分页或分栏显示。
nofollow 属性: 为友情链接添加 `rel="nofollow"` 属性,避免链接汁液泄露,但这取决于你的SEO策略。
图片友情链接: 如果使用图片作为友情链接,确保图片大小合适,并添加alt属性来提升SEO。
主题风格一致性: 友情链接的样式应该与网站整体风格一致,保持视觉上的协调性。
定期维护: 定期检查友情链接,删除失效的链接,并添加一些高质量的友情链接。
四、总结
修改织梦友情链接样式并不复杂,通过合理使用CSS样式表,可以轻松创建符合网站风格的友情链接区块。 记住,良好的用户体验和SEO优化是网站成功的关键,而一个美观且功能完善的友情链接模块是提升用户体验和优化SEO的重要组成部分。 通过本文提供的步骤和建议,你可以有效地改善你的织梦网站的友情链接样式,使其更具吸引力,并为你的网站带来更多益处。
2025-05-27

